Compiled structure for efficient operation of distributed hypertext
    1.
    发明授权
    Compiled structure for efficient operation of distributed hypertext 失效
    编译结构,实现分布式超文本的高效运行

    公开(公告)号:US06886130B1

    公开(公告)日:2005-04-26

    申请号:US08980024

    申请日:1997-11-26

    IPC分类号: G06F17/30 G06F7/00

    CPC分类号: G06F17/30899

    摘要: A method compiles a hypertext file or collection of files into a single compiled file. The compiled file is generally much smaller in size than the original collection of files. The compiled file includes compressed text and objects corresponding to the text and objects within the original files input to the compiler, pre-parsed tag tree corresponding to the hypertext structure of the included files which facilitates rendering the compiled file by the browser, and a search index. The method of compiling a hypertext source includes parsing the tagged data at the server, to recognize and separate the tags in the file from the corresponding data. The data is compressed and stored into a compiled file, database or textbase. A pointer is assigned to each of the parsed tags, the pointer indicating a location in the compiled material of the compressed data relating to each of the parsed tags. The parsed tags and pointers are also stored in the compiled representation as a structured tree format.

    摘要翻译: 一种方法将超文本文件或文件集合编译为单个编译文件。 编译文件的大小通常比原始文件集更小。 编译的文件包括压缩文本和与输入到编译器的原始文件中的文本和对象相对应的对象,对应于所包含的文件的超文本结构对应的预解析标签树,这有助于由浏览器呈现编译的文件,以及搜索 指数。 编译超文本源的方法包括解析服务器上的标记数据,以识别和分离文件中的标签与相应的数据。 数据被压缩并存储到编译文件,数据库或文本库中。 指针被分配给每个解析的标签,该指针指示与每个解析标签相关的压缩数据的编译材料中的位置。 解析的标签和指针也以编组表示形式存储为结构树格式。

    Method for automatically constructing contexts in a hypertext collection
    2.
    发明授权
    Method for automatically constructing contexts in a hypertext collection 失效
    在超文本集合中自动构建上下文的方法

    公开(公告)号:US06230168B1

    公开(公告)日:2001-05-08

    申请号:US08980023

    申请日:1997-11-26

    IPC分类号: G06F1730

    CPC分类号: G06F17/30882 G06F17/30899

    摘要: A method of facilitating hypertext navigation within a collection of linked files includes gathering a set of linked files for inclusion within the collection and identifying a map of links among the files. The map is then analyzed to determine groupings among the files based on relevance. Additional hypertext links are then created that link to files within the at least one group. The additional hypertext links are then stored in one of the files in the collection a new file that is added to the collection.

    摘要翻译: 促进链接文件集合内的超文本导航的方法包括收集一组链接文件以包含在集合内并且识别文件之间的链接的映射。 然后分析地图以基于相关性来确定文件之间的分组。 然后创建链接到至少一个组内的文件的附加超文本链接。 然后将附加的超文本链接存储在集合中的一个文件中,添加到集合中的新文件。

    Method for associating annotation with electronically published material
    3.
    发明授权
    Method for associating annotation with electronically published material 失效
    将注释与电子出版材料相关联的方法

    公开(公告)号:US5146552A

    公开(公告)日:1992-09-08

    申请号:US486461

    申请日:1990-02-28

    IPC分类号: G06F17/24 G06Q10/10

    CPC分类号: G06F17/241 G06Q10/10

    摘要: The operating principle permits a reader of an electronically published document to create notes, bookmarks, or annotations and relate them to a particular location in the document. The record of such annotations or "place marks" can be stored within or separately from the published material. Annotations stored separately from the originally published document are associated by name with the document and can either be accessed by a particular individual reader and/or shared and exchanged between individuals with access to the same (or copies of the) published electronic document for a variety of purposes. The attachment of annotations is a capability provided to the reader of an electronic document and does not require any specific preparation on the part of the writer or editor of an electronic document. The association of annotations with a particular context within the document exploits the fact that the writer in constructing an electronically published document has indicated the structure of the document by "marking up" the material and identifying major document elements such as chapters, sections, sub-sections, paragraphs, figures, etc. It also uses relative position within the "finest" identified document element to fix the precise position of some annotations that the reader wants to pinpoint to a particular line or word position.

    摘要翻译: 操作原理允许电子发行文档的读者创建笔记,书签或注释,并将它们与文档中的特定位置相关联。 这些注释或“地方标记”的记录可以存储在或发布的材料中。 与最初发布的文档分开存储的注释与文档的名称相关联,并且可以由特定的个人读者访问和/或在访问相同(或者是发布的电子文档的副本)的个体之间共享和交换的种类 的目的。 注释的附加是向电子文档的读者提供的能力,并且不需要电子文档的作者或编辑者的任何特定的准备。 注释与文档中特定背景的关联利用了作者在构建电子出版的文档中通过“标记”材料并识别主要文档元素(如章节,子部分)的结构来指示文档的结构, 部分,段落,数字等。它还使用“最好”识别的文档元素中的相对位置来固定读者想要确定到特定行或字位置的一些注释的精确位置。

    Data processing system and method to produce softcopy book readers which
are limited to reading only books published by a specific publisher
    4.
    发明授权
    Data processing system and method to produce softcopy book readers which are limited to reading only books published by a specific publisher 失效
    数据处理系统和方法来制作软拷贝书籍阅读器,仅限于阅读特定出版商出版的图书

    公开(公告)号:US5214696A

    公开(公告)日:1993-05-25

    申请号:US834189

    申请日:1992-02-04

    摘要: A data processing system method and program are disclosed for limiting a book reading program for softcopy books, to be capable of reading only softcopy books published by a selected publisher. The method includes the step of generating with a data processor, a customized polynomial expression to be associated with a selected softcopy book publisher. The method continues by merging with a data processor, the customized polynomial expression with a first shell program, forming a stamping tool program for stamping a key value onto a softcopy book published by the selected publisher. The key value results from the polynomial, using the product of an integer times a hash value of the publisher's identity, as the value of the independent variable. Then the method continues by generating with a data processor, a customized inverse polynomial expression to the customized polynomial expression, to be associated with the selected softcopy book publisher. Finally, the method merges with a data processor, the customized inverse polynomial expression with a second shell program, forming a book validation program for validating the key value on the softcopy book published by the selected publisher and enabling a softcopy book reading program to read the softcopy book.

    Systems, methods and computer program products for building and displaying dynamic graphical user interfaces
    5.
    发明授权
    Systems, methods and computer program products for building and displaying dynamic graphical user interfaces 有权
    用于构建和显示动态图形用户界面的系统,方法和计算机程序产品

    公开(公告)号:US06476828B1

    公开(公告)日:2002-11-05

    申请号:US09321700

    申请日:1999-05-28

    IPC分类号: G06F300

    CPC分类号: G06F9/451

    摘要: Systems, methods and computer program products are provided for building and displaying dynamic graphical user interfaces (GUIs) that can be updated automatically without requiring code-level modification and recompiling. In response to a request to display a particular GUI on a computer display, an Extensible Markup Language (XML) data group is selected from a plurality of XML data groups and an XML display layout is selected from a plurality of XML display layouts. The selected XML data group includes one or more aggregations of data hierarchically ordered within the selected XML data group. XML data items are hierarchically ordered within each of the aggregations of data. The selected XML display layout contains one or more areas that define respective GUI display spaces within which XML data items from the respective aggregations of data can be displayed. XML markup tags associated with each aggregation of data within the selected XML data group are matched with XML markup tags associated with a respective area contained within the selected XML display layout. The XML data items contained within each aggregation of data are rendered in hierarchical order within a respective GUI display space defined by a respective area within the XML display layout.

    摘要翻译: 提供系统,方法和计算机程序产品,用于构建和显示可自动更新的动态图形用户界面(GUI),无需代码级修改和重新编译。 响应于在计算机显示器上显示特定GUI的请求,从多个XML数据组中选择可扩展标记语言(XML)数据组,并且从多个XML显示布局中选择XML显示布局。 所选择的XML数据组包括在所选择的XML数据组内分层排序的数据的一个或多个聚合。 XML数据项在每个数据聚合中被分层排序。 所选择的XML显示布局包含定义各个GUI显示空间的一个或多个区域,在该区域中可以显示来自各个数据集合的XML数据项。 与所选择的XML数据组中的每个数据聚合相关联的XML标记标签与与所选择的XML显示布局中包含的相应区域相关联的XML标记标签相匹配。 包含在每个数据聚合内的XML数据项在由XML显示布局内的相应区域定义的相应GUI显示空间内以分级顺序呈现。

    Method for producing composite XML document object model trees using dynamic data retrievals
    6.
    发明授权
    Method for producing composite XML document object model trees using dynamic data retrievals 有权
    使用动态数据检索生成复合XML文档对象模型树的方法

    公开(公告)号:US06635089B1

    公开(公告)日:2003-10-21

    申请号:US09231383

    申请日:1999-01-13

    IPC分类号: G06F1500

    CPC分类号: G06F17/30896

    摘要: A method, system, and computer-readable code for a technique with which files encoded according to the Extensible Markup Language (XML) notation can be marked up to indicate that the content of the file (or some portion thereof) is dynamic in nature and is to be updated automatically to reflect changing information. The proposed technique provides a novel way to specify that a data repository should be accessed as the source of the updates. Techniques are defined for specifying that this data repository access occurs once, and for specifying that it occurs when a set of conditions are satisfied (which may include periodically repeating the data repository access and content update). In one aspect, the data repository is a database; in another aspect, the data repository is a file system. Preferably, the Lightweight Directory Access Protocol (LDAP) is used as an access method when the data repository being accessed is a database storing an LDAP directory.

    摘要翻译: 可以标记用于根据可扩展标记语言(XML)符号编码的文件的技术的方法,系统和计算机可读代码,以指示文件的内容(或其某些部分)本质上是动态的, 将自动更新以反映不断变化的信息。 所提出的技术提供了一种新颖的方式来指定数据存储库作为更新的来源被访问。 定义了用于指定该数据存储库访问发生一次的技术,并且用于指定当满足一组条件(其可以包括周期性地重复数据存储库访问和内容更新)时发生技术。 在一方面,数据库是数据库; 在另一方面,数据存储库是文件系统。 优选地,当访问数据存储库是存储LDAP目录的数据库时,轻量级目录访问协议(LDAP)被用作访问方法。

    Efficient method for compressing, storing, searching and transmitting
natural language text
    7.
    发明授权
    Efficient method for compressing, storing, searching and transmitting natural language text 失效
    用于压缩,存储,搜索和发送自然语言文本的高效方法

    公开(公告)号:US5991713A

    公开(公告)日:1999-11-23

    申请号:US979181

    申请日:1997-11-26

    申请人: Jay Unger Glen Fuller

    发明人: Jay Unger Glen Fuller

    IPC分类号: G06F17/27 H03M7/30 G06F17/28

    CPC分类号: G06F17/272 H03M7/3084

    摘要: A method for compressing text includes steps of parsing words from text in an input file and comparing the parsed words to a predetermined dictionary. The dictionary has a plurality of vocabulary words in it and numbers or tokens corresponding to each vocabulary word. A further step is determining which of the parsed words are not present in the predetermined dictionary and creating at least one supplemental dictionary including the parsed words that are not present in the predetermined dictionary. The predetermined dictionary and the supplemental dictionary are stored together in a compressed file. Also, the parsed words are replaced with numbers or tokens corresponding to the numbers assigned in the predetermined and supplemental dictionary and the numbers or tokens are stored in the compressed file.

    摘要翻译: 用于压缩文本的方法包括从输入文件中的文本中解析单词并将解析的单词与预定字典进行比较的步骤。 字典中有多个词汇单词和对应于每个词汇单词的数字或令牌。 进一步的步骤是确定在预定字典中哪个解析词不存在,并创建至少一个补充词典,其中包括在预定词典中不存在的解析词。 预定字典和补充字典一起存储在压缩文件中。 此外,被解析的单词被替换为对应于在预定和补充词典中分配的数字的数字或令牌,并且数字或令牌被存储在压缩文件中。